Configurazione di un sottodominio: sebbene avrei preferito installare in una sottocartella, ho letto che è consigliabile utilizzare un sottodominio. WordPress sul dominio principale con il plugin di Discourse installato ma non configurato.
Dobbiamo accedere via SSH a questo sottodominio ed eseguire lì il seguente comando, che installerà l’immagine Docker di Discourse, per poi procedere come indicato successivamente?
Sono su un VPS con Plesk, quindi ho abilitato Git per il sottodominio e aggiunto il repository, che ha effettivamente copiato i file dell’immagine Docker di Discourse nella root del sito web.
Perdonate la possibile semplicitĂ della domanda, ma voglio capire piuttosto che procedere alla cieca fino a far funzionare tutto.
Cordiali saluti e grazie mille per il vostro tempo.
Il modo più semplice e tipico per installare è su un droplet di Digital Ocean, come descritto nella guida principale di installazione a cui hai fatto riferimento sopra. Non importa dove è installato WordPress: Discourse verrà installato in un luogo completamente diverso, utilizzando il plugin WP Discourse per collegarli.
Quindi, fondamentalmente, se segui quella guida di installazione al 100% esattamente come descritta, dovrebbe essere la soluzione piĂą semplice!
Se ti stai chiedendo di installare Discourse sulla stessa macchina che stai usando per WordPress… sembra che Docker sia teoricamente compatibile con Plesk, ma da una rapida ricerca sembra che, in base alle esperienze di altri, sarebbe probabilmente un mal di testa! Consulta qui molte persone che hanno avuto problemi con le installazioni su Plesk: Search results for 'plesk' - Discourse Meta
Qualcuno esperto di Plesk /potrebbe/ riuscire a farlo funzionare in un’ora o tre. Ci sono alcuni argomenti qui su come far funzionare Discourse con Plesk; sembrano piuttosto dolorosi. Quello che stai facendo è fondamentalmente prendere uno strumento progettato per semplificare le cose e usarlo per qualcosa per cui non è stato creato, il che lo rende 10 volte più difficile.
Sarai molto più felice se installi semplicemente Discourse su un proprio Droplet di Digital Ocean da 5 o 10 dollari al mese, come descritto nel documento install-cloud a cui hai fatto riferimento. Se desideri che tutto venga fatto per te (tranne la configurazione DNS), lo farò per 150 $ oppure, se vuoi che i plugin e la risposta via email siano configurati e pronti all’uso, per 300 $.
Grazie per la risposta e per avermi indicato la strada giusta.
I seguenti link sembrano rendere possibile l’installazione di Docker in Plesk. Vorrei provarci, ma come hai detto, un Droplet di Digital Ocean semplifica le cose, quindi lo terrò come piano di riserva